Phishing, Scams, and Data Breaches: The Cyber Threats You Can’t Ignore
In today’s increasingly digital world, cybersecurity is more crucial than ever. With more of our personal, financial, and professional lives being conducted online, the risk of falling victim to cybercrimes such as phishing, scams, and data breaches has never been higher. These threats not only jeopardize sensitive information but can also cause long-term financial damage, identity theft, and irreparable harm to an individual or organization’s reputation. Understanding these threats and how to protect yourself from them is vital to safeguarding your digital presence.
In this article, we will explore the nature of phishing, scams, and data breaches, how they work, and what you can do to avoid falling victim to these increasingly sophisticated cyber threats. Furthermore, we’ll examine how software development and website development play critical roles in combating these cyber threats, using effective security protocols and technologies to build safer digital experiences.
Phishing: The Deceptive Art of Trickery
Phishing is one of the most common and dangerous forms of cybercrime. This attack is often carried out through deceptive emails, text messages, or even phone calls, designed to manipulate victims into revealing sensitive information such as passwords, credit card numbers, and social security details.
How Phishing Works
Phishing attacks typically involve fraudulent messages that appear to come from a legitimate source, such as a bank, government agency, or popular service provider. These messages may ask recipients to click on a link or download an attachment that will direct them to a fake website or install malicious software (malware) on their device. The fake websites are often designed to look identical to the legitimate ones, making it difficult for individuals to recognize the fraud.
Example: An attacker may send an email that appears to be from a bank, informing the recipient that their account has been compromised. The email urges them to log in immediately using a link provided. When the victim enters their credentials on the fraudulent site, the attacker steals their username, password, and other sensitive information.
How to Spot a Phishing Attack
- Suspicious Sender: Always check the email address or phone number of the sender. Cybercriminals often use addresses that look similar to legitimate ones but may contain subtle differences, such as extra letters or numbers.
- Urgency and Fear Tactics: Phishing messages often use scare tactics to create a sense of urgency. For instance, “Your account will be suspended if you don’t respond in 24 hours!” Legitimate organizations rarely send such alarming messages.
- Unsolicited Attachments or Links: Be cautious of emails that ask you to download attachments or click on links. Hover over any links before clicking to check if the URL matches the official website.
- Spelling and Grammar Errors: Poor grammar, misspelled words, and awkward phrasing are often signs that a message is fraudulent.
How to Protect Yourself from Phishing Attacks
- Educate Yourself and Others: Regularly update your knowledge about the latest phishing tactics. Educating employees, family members, and colleagues is crucial in reducing the risk of falling victim.
- Verify Suspicious Requests: If you receive a suspicious email or message, contact the organization directly using official contact information (never use the contact details provided in the message).
- Use Multi-Factor Authentication (MFA): MFA adds an extra layer of protection by requiring additional verification (such as a text message or authentication app) when logging into accounts.
- Install Anti-Phishing Software: Many email providers offer phishing filters that can block suspicious messages. Consider using anti-phishing software for extra security.
The Role of Software and Website Development in Preventing Phishing Attacks
In the context of software development, the integration of robust security features is critical in minimizing vulnerabilities that cybercriminals could exploit. Developers often implement encryption protocols (e.g., HTTPS) to ensure that sensitive information sent over the internet is protected. Secure Socket Layer (SSL) certificates are widely used in website development to prevent attackers from intercepting data during transactions or logins.
Moreover, website developers can help prevent phishing by designing sites with clear and consistent branding, making it easier for users to recognize fraudulent websites. Modern web applications often incorporate automatic detection of phishing attempts, using artificial intelligence (AI) and machine learning (ML) to identify suspicious activities and alert users or administrators about potential threats in real-time.
Scams: Fraudulent Schemes Targeting Your Finances
Online scams come in many forms, ranging from fake lottery winnings to deceptive investment schemes. These scams are designed to trick individuals into parting with money, often by using emotional manipulation, false promises, or fabricated claims of prizes or urgent needs.
Common Types of Online Scams
Tech Support Scams: Cybercriminals may pose as tech support agents from reputable companies like Microsoft or Apple. They claim your computer has a virus and offer to fix it for a fee. In reality, they may install malware or steal personal data.
Investment Scams: These scams often promise high returns with minimal risk. They may involve fake cryptocurrency investments, high-yield bonds, or fake stock trading schemes. The goal is to convince you to invest in non-existent opportunities.
Romance Scams: Scammers often create fake profiles on dating websites to lure victims into emotional relationships. Once trust is built, they fabricate a crisis (e.g., a medical emergency or travel issue) and ask for money to resolve it.
Fake Charity Scams: Fraudulent charities prey on people’s goodwill, especially after a natural disaster or during the holiday season. They may ask for donations through emails, social media, or phone calls, only to pocket the funds for themselves.
How to Avoid Falling for Scams
- Be Skeptical of Unsolicited Requests: If you didn’t initiate the conversation, be wary of any offers that seem too good to be true, especially if they ask for personal information or money.
- Research the Offer: Before making any financial commitment, do thorough research on the company or individual offering the opportunity. Look for reviews or reports of fraudulent behavior.
- Never Send Money to Strangers: If someone you’ve met online asks for money, even if the situation seems dire, it’s best to refuse. Scammers often exploit emotions to manipulate victims into sending funds.
- Check for Secure Payment Methods: When donating or purchasing online, always ensure the website uses secure payment methods (look for "https" and a padlock symbol in the URL).
How Website Development Plays a Role in Preventing Scams
Websites that handle sensitive data must adhere to stringent security standards. Website development that includes secure payment gateways (such as PayPal, Stripe, or encrypted credit card systems) is essential for preventing scammers from stealing credit card information. Additionally, incorporating features like CAPTCHA, which prevents automated bots from creating fake accounts, or email verification can help avoid fraudulent sign-ups and transactions.
Developers who specialize in e-commerce website development should ensure that all checkout pages and customer data pages are encrypted with HTTPS and have SSL certificates installed to maintain the integrity of financial transactions.
Data Breaches: The Silent Attack on Your Personal Information
A data breach occurs when unauthorized individuals gain access to sensitive information, often in large quantities. This can include names, email addresses, phone numbers, social security numbers, credit card details, and other personally identifiable information (PII). Data breaches can happen to anyone, including corporations, governments, and individuals.
How Data Breaches Happen
Data breaches can occur through a variety of methods, including hacking, insider threats, or inadequate security practices. Cybercriminals often exploit vulnerabilities in a company’s systems or take advantage of weak passwords, outdated software, or poorly protected data.
Example: A major retailer’s database may be hacked, exposing millions of customer records. Cybercriminals may use the stolen data to commit identity theft, make fraudulent purchases, or sell the data on the dark web.
How to Protect Yourself from Data Breaches
- Use Strong, Unique Passwords: Avoid using the same password for multiple accounts. Consider using a password manager to generate and store complex passwords.
- Monitor Your Accounts: Regularly check your bank statements, credit reports, and other accounts for signs of unauthorized activity.
- Enable Two-Factor Authentication (2FA): 2FA provides an additional layer of security by requiring a second form of verification, such as a code sent to your phone or an app.
- Stay Updated: Make sure your devices and software are regularly updated to patch known security vulnerabilities.
The Role of Software Development in Data Protection
In software development, secure coding practices play an essential role in preventing data breaches. Developers must adhere to best practices like input validation, regular vulnerability scanning, and the use of encryption technologies to protect stored data. For example, encrypting data both at rest and in transit ensures that sensitive information cannot be intercepted or accessed by unauthorized parties.
Additionally, website development is crucial in protecting users' data. Websites need to implement data access control measures to restrict access to sensitive information only to authorized users. Developers can also use firewalls and Intrusion Detection Systems (IDS) to identify and mitigate potential attacks.
Conclusion: Staying One Step Ahead of Cyber Threats
The digital landscape continues to evolve, and so do the methods used by cybercriminals to exploit vulnerabilities. Phishing, scams, and data breaches represent just a fraction of the cyber threats that individuals and businesses face today. While these threats can seem overwhelming, taking proactive steps to protect yourself—such as staying informed, using strong security measures, and being cautious with personal information—can help minimize your risk.
By remaining vigilant and aware of these common threats, you can safeguard your digital life and avoid becoming a victim of cybercrime. Software development and website development play pivotal roles in building secure systems that help protect your personal and financial information. Cybersecurity is an ongoing process, and the more prepared you are, the less likely you are to fall victim to these malicious activities. Stay alert, stay informed, and keep your data secure.